Job description

OneHealth is looking for a fellowship-trained Consultant General Surgeon to support and grow the One Health Group General Surgery Team.

The successful candidate will have experience working within a similar role in a private or NHS setting. You should have a professional outlook, empathetic telephone manner and understand the importance of patient confidentiality.

You should currently be in a substantive NHS post OR in a long-term locum post (more than 12 months).

  • If not in current NHS post, should have been a substantive NHS consultant for at least 3 years before leaving the NHS.
  • On GMC register and have no hearings or restrictions.
  • Should have relevant sub-specialist qualifications.
  • Be on the specialist register.
Main duties of the job

This role will involve assessing and operating on NHS patients referred to One Health, via the NHS e-Referral System. Appointments will be held across a number of outreach clinic sites, with a specific focus on South Yorkshire. Operations will take place within a range of independent sector hospitals; the Consultant must therefore be prepared to travel.

About us

OneHealth was established in Sheffield in 2004 and has successfully grown to become a significant healthcare provider in the region. Our services are available to NHS and private patients, with clinics located at over 30 locations across Yorkshire, Derbyshire, Nottinghamshire and Lincolnshire. Our Head Office is based in Sheffield but will require the successful candidate to work from various locations remotely. We have a dedicated Patient Liaison Team offering high-quality administration support, coupled with advanced technology which allows for us to offer a modern, paperless and secure service. One Health brings healthcare closer to where people live by offering outpatient facilities over a wide geographical area. We are committed to clinical excellence and our mission to provide innovative, high quality medical and clinical services for NHS patients, optimising outcomes so they can quickly continue healthy lives.

Job responsibilities

The role will involve assessing and operating on NHS patients referred to One Health via the NHS e-Referral System. All surgeons who work with OneHealth will be subject to our onboarding process and approval from our Clinical Governance Lead. Practicing Privileges will be required to be obtained for each hospital where procedures are undertaken. The work will be undertaken across South Yorkshire; the Consultant must therefore be prepared to travel.

Disclosure and Barring Service Check

This post is subject to the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act (Exceptions Order) 1975 and as such it will be necessary for a submission for Disclosure to be made to the Disclosure and Barring Service (formerly known as CRB) to check for any previous criminal convictions.
